Tree Management Work Scheduled in Ohio County

The work will be done under flagging operations.

Shutterstock photo.

(Ohio County, Ind.) - A short project has been announced in Ohio County. 

On or after Thursday, February 13, crews will begin conducting intermittent flagging operations on State Road 262 between Stephenson Road and Downey Ridge Road to perform tree management work. 

Work will take place between 7:00 a.m. and 5:00 p.m.

The project is expected to take up to two days, weather permitting.
